How to Enable Safe Mode on Xiaomi Phones (MIUI Guide)

 Xiaomi smartphones, including Redmi and POCO models , come with a variety of features to help users manage performance, security, and troubleshooting. One of the lesser-known yet highly useful options in MIUI is Safe Mode . Safe Mode is a diagnostic tool that allows your device to run only essential system apps, helping you identify problems caused by third-party applications. Safe Mode is a special boot mode that starts your phone with only the default MIUI system apps — the same apps that were pre-installed when you first bought the device. Xiaomi Fastboot Mode: What It Is and How to Exit It Safely

 If you own a Xiaomi, Redmi, or POCO smartphone , you may have encountered the Mi Bunny logo or seen your device stuck in Fastboot mode . This often happens by accident, for instance, after pressing the wrong button combination during startup. While Fastboot is a powerful tool for developers and technicians, it can confuse everyday users. Don’t worry — exiting Fastboot mode is straightforward, and you can do it safely without any technical expertise. Fastboot mode is a special diagnostic and maintenance mode built into Android and MIUI. How to Fix Slow Charging on Xiaomi Phones: Complete Guide

 Are you experiencing slow or inconsistent charging on your Xiaomi, Redmi, or POCO smartphone? You’re not alone. Many users face this problem, which can be caused by dirty USB ports, faulty cables, low-quality chargers, or aging batteries .
